From 4db60ac63f21cacd146bb91b1c08b764f0142711 Mon Sep 17 00:00:00 2001 From: lisa-signal Date: Tue, 3 Jun 2025 11:21:39 -0400 Subject: [PATCH] Fix select all count in conversation list to be accurate. --- .../securesms/conversationlist/ConversationListViewModel.kt |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/src/main/java/org/thoughtcrime/securesms/conversationlist/ConversationListViewModel.kt b/app/src/main/java/org/thoughtcrime/securesms/conversationlist/ConversationListViewModel.kt index 0d44faccea..4db91ee9b2 100644 --- a/app/src/main/java/org/thoughtcrime/securesms/conversationlist/ConversationListViewModel.kt +++ b/app/src/main/java/org/thoughtcrime/securesms/conversationlist/ConversationListViewModel.kt @@ -242,7 +242,7 @@ sealed class ConversationListViewModel( private fun setSelection(newSelection: Collection) { store.update { - val selection = newSelection.toSet() + val selection = newSelection.filter { select -> select.type == Conversation.Type.THREAD }.toSet() it.copy(internalSelection = selection, selectedConversations = ConversationSet(selection)) } }